So I figured to post this as information for the masses. If you are like me, having just upgraded to Windows XP Professional 64 bit version, be prepared to look somewhere else for Anti Virus Software. Turns out that both McAfee and Norton don't feel that it's important to extend their product over to XP Pro 64 bit version, and after talking to a McAfee Rep, they have no plans to ever make a compatiable Anti Virus prodcut for the OS.

I've read that the same results exist for Norton. So then you must ask the question, what other Anti Virus could I go with? Now you'll hear a lot of mumbo jumbo from Microsoft claiming that XP Professional 64 bit version is a lot more secure then the previous versions which it is, but it's still not wise to run a system without any virus protection. So I came across Avast Anti Virus.

Avast seems to be a great anti virus program. It not only keeps with real time protection but it also checks for sneaky script exicutions and is very nicely laid out. The other thing, it's not a resource hog like McAfee and Norton. The free version is actually very nice considering it's free and the professional verison is obviously the ultimate in anti virus protection. I've also read of a few other anti virus programs out there that will also work with XP pro 64bit. So if you happen to pick up this OS, be aware that you do have options when choosing an anti
virus program other then McAfee and Norton

I have been using Nod32 for 18 months with Win XP Pro x64. I did give Avast a try but did not feel secure enough with it.
